Transaction 25cff31cadc05fc4bc427e9e80110f650aa18e4391838a11f3ce6d6885b35f96
1 Input
2 Outputs
- 25cff31cadc05fc4bc427e9e80110f650aa18e4391838a11f3ce6d6885b35f96:0
- 25cff31cadc05fc4bc427e9e80110f650aa18e4391838a11f3ce6d6885b35f96:1
value 3498
address 141Ud4cuikHHQuWG4myA75RVqLyZDgj9Qh
value 122601
address 1C5j6ymEbfDY9PfbQckTb7zbmh7eQzu3v8